Ford is published as a single USPS ZIP. Code 23850 is the entire residential footprint (1,051 ACS residents), so the city page and the ZIP page tell the same household story, open that ZIP for income, tenure, and commute detail.

Citywide ZBP: 6 establishments, 18 employees , annual payroll $826k (~6 establishments per 1,000 residents) across 1 of 1 ZIPs. Peak business ZIP 23850 (6 units) ; leading NAICS Construction (3) .

Ford sits in the upper half of Dinwiddie County on income: Petersburg, Dinwiddie and Mc Kenney report less, while Sutherland and Church Road report more. Wilsons marks the far end of that range at $41,071, 53% below Ford.
